This research paper focuses on designing a 2-Stroke engine that employs a cam-less mechanism for operation and performing its analysis considering various parameters like an analysis of stress (For finding the stress distribution), strain, and displacement, Steady State Thermal Analysis to determine the heat loss. The engine operation is computerized and controlled by an electronic control unit (ECU) which regulates the opening and closing of the valve/port. Its mechanism is operated by electromechanical actuators, which control the flow of the inlet air-fuel mixture, and this operation is operated by the control unit, which increases the energy efficiency, and we do not require a separate throttle valve which will increase the efficiency of our system. These types of engines are also referred to as “Free Valve Engines.” In this paper, the simulations were conducted, showing that the Forced convection Air cooling method will be a better option for maintaining temperature stability.Gray Cast Iron Material was used in carrying out analysis on Dassault Systems Solidworks Software. Structural analysis also depicted that materials are safe and working under applied conditions. FMEA Form helped us detect system failures and solutions to make the system reliable and defect-free.
